# Password Reset Revamp — Approvals

The revamped reset flow (Project Keyturn) ships behind a flag. Any change touching token expiry, email templates, or rate limits needs two reviews: one from your squad, one from security. No exceptions for hotfixes. Flag flips require written sign-off. All approvals in this area route through a single responsible owner.

signatory, yahog-badug: Quenix Ulaael

## Changed defaults

Heads up: the Ledgerline tax-rate lookup cache now defaults to a 15-minute TTL instead of 24 hours. Turns out rates in the Veldt County sandbox were going stale mid-demo, which was embarrassing. Eviction is now LRU rather than FIFO, and the cache warms on boot. If you're reviewing, check that nothing hardcodes the old TTL. The new defaults land as follows.

deployment values, bajop-taweg:
holwyn:
  log_level: debug
  metrics_host: metrics.holwyn.zemvarsys.internal
  pool_size: 32

Ticket: Missed pick-up — locked device case

Heads up — yesterday's 15:00 collection of the locked Tindrel test-device case from Dock 2 never happened. The case is still sitting in the cage, sealed and logged. Can you hold it there until the rebooked courier arrives this afternoon? Don't release it to anyone on the general run. The courier hand-over instruction is set out right below.

drop instructions, hahip-badug: the quenox ralath courier leaves the kaseth fraiel rusiel tameth belys istdor ralion giliel ledger at gate 7830 under passcode 165413